HB 86 Engrossed 2020 Second Extraordinary Session Cormier
Decreases the FY 2020-2021 appropriation from the Medical Vendor Payments Program in the
Louisiana Department of Health by ($220,000) of State General Fund (Direct) and increases the
budget authority for the Board of Regents by the same amount for the purposes of purchasing
mechanical chest compression devices for the following post-secondary education institutions:
(1) Grambling State University.
(2) Louisiana State University.
(3) Louisiana Tech University.
(4) McNeese State University.
(5) Nicholls State University.
(6) Northwestern State University.
(7) Southeastern Louisiana University.
(8) Southern University.
(9) University of Louisiana at Lafayette.
(10) University of Louisiana at Monroe.
(11) University of New Orleans.
Requires the devices purchased with these funds to be capable of performing a 50% compression-
decompression duty cycle. Further requires each institution that receives a device to maintain the
device at its athletic training offices or facilities on its campus. Requires athletic staff to transport
the device to "home games". Establishes procedures for the event that more than one "home game"
is occurring simultaneously on campus.
Effective upon signature of the governor or lapse of time for gubernatorial action.
Summary of Amendments Adopted by House
The Committee Amendments Proposed by House Committee on Appropriations to the original
bill:
1. Change funding source from the La. Main Street Recovery Fund to the Medical Vendor
Payments Program in the La. Department of Health.
2. Require the purchased devices to be capable of performing a fifty percent compression-
decompression duty cycle.
3. Require receiving institutions to maintain the device at their athletic training facilities
and to transport the device to "home games". Establish procedures for the event that
more than one "home game" is occurring simultaneously on campus.
